There is a notable authority gap due to the total absence of structured data (schema_json is null) across all crawled pages. While the site names a founder, Kawshar Ahmed, and identifies as an Ollyo company, there are no SameAs links or Person schema properties to verify the digital footprint or professional history of the leadership. For a software company claiming to reach 15 million users, the lack of a clean technical schema implementation to back up identity claims suggests a disconnect between their technical positioning and their website’s execution.
The marketing tone leans heavily on aggressive superlatives like ‘best donation plugin’ and ‘revolutionary no-code website builder’ without providing specific case studies or methodology to back up these rankings. The claim of 15M+ downloads is a bold performance metric, yet the site fails to provide a timestamp or a link to a live download counter or repository page to substantiate the scale. This creates a gap between the ‘staggering’ growth claims and the static, unverified nature of the proof provided.
